Dan Martin's Tour de France priority is to attack for stage wins
When Dan Martin sprinted for third place on stage three of the Tour de France yesterday it seemed he was back to his days of hunting stages rather than targeting the general classification.
The Irishman admitted he surprised himself with the fight he put up in finishing behind world champion Peter Sagan and Australian Michael Matthews in Longwy.
